Tuesday is January 8, the eighth anniversary of the shooting that nearly killed then-Rep. Gabby Giffords and did kill six people. And on Tuesday, House Democrats are introducing H.R. 8, a bill to require universal background checks for gun sales.

Americans for Responsible Solutions, founded by former Rep. Gabby Giffords and her husband Mark Kelly after the Sandy Hook school shooting, backed Sens.Toomey and Kirk for their support of gun legislation. To some Democrats, it looks like a political stab in the back.
